First-Mover Advantage
In game theory, the benefit obtained by the party that moves first in a sequential game. A situation that occurs in a sequential game if the player who gets to move first has an advantage in terms of final outcomes over the player(s) who move subsequently.
Simultaneous Game
A strategic interaction (game) between two or more parties (players) in which every player moves (makes a decision) at the same time.
Advertising
A form of marketing communication used to promote or sell a product, service, or idea through various media vehicles.
Brand Loyalty
A consumer's preference to buy a particular brand's product over competitors, often due to a perceived superiority or emotional connection to the brand.
